I am sure this questions has been asked millions of times, so if there archives that i can read, it would be great if someone could point me in the right direction.

My question is: If I am an Amereican citizen and I marry a Dominican, what is the procedure for relocating to the States and how long does it take? Do I go to the e embassy before we get married, or wait until after, what documents are needed, etc. Thanks!

1. See post #2 in the following link:

http://www.dr1.com/forums/visas/65023-visa-questions.html

2. Do not ask the US Consulate in Santo Domingo any info - Call a lawyer in the States or directly to the USCIS. I asked a Dominican working for the US Consulate and she gave me false info not to mention that her English stunk. It is a crying shame that they let people like that work there. It caused me to be apart for more than 9 months from my wife and daughter. You also need to know that many in the US Consulate, mostly Dominicans treat their fellow countrymen like schit and will treat them bad at the very least if not give them false info purposely(probably becasue of jealousy.)

3. Don't do anything until you do your research.

4. Be patient - by all accounts the process is almost three years now for the fastest option.

three years, wow, I thought since I am an american citizen, it would only take about a year.

There is apparently a huge backlog of cases at the US Connsulate in Santo Domingo...some US Citizens have been waiting about two years for an interview for their Dominican spouse.
